1) Boiler make / model -- FER Hawk Combi Type C1 GAS

2) What is / is not happening -- Ive got hot water and the boiler fires up well. But when i want the heating to come on it trys to fire but dies and a little red light come up on the board some times it will fire and run for a few mins then die again the rads luke warm but nowhere near hot.

things ive checked

pressure is at 1.5 bar
pressure swicth is working
pump is spining
fan is working


and everything works when i want hot water just not the heating

3) Has ANYTHING else been done / changed recently not that i know of

4) When did it (problem) start -- a few weeks ago

5) When does it happen? -- heating coming on

Try measuring the resistance of the temperature sensors ( if you can ) ideally with everything cold.

Its a ferroli in drag.
I'm not familiar per se but you will probably find it's the CH thermistor. Rather than swap the sensors over you can often swap the leads over BUT ONLY FOR TESTING PURPOSES
 
i did what you said and YEs the boiler fired up and ran untill i turned it off

so i guess its down to that sensor

Ferroli have a very good website where you can download service manuals. www.ferroli.co.uk I have a Ferroli Modena102 about 6 Years old the thermistors are the same for CH & DHW it is policy to change both. I found mine on the net at BES in Birmingham, You might find locally if youre lucky, cost about £4 each.
